This is because type 2 diabetes is not an autoimmune disease. A range of outside forces and lifestyle habits can make ... WebHow is Type 1 diabetes treated? People with Type 1 diabetes need synthetic insulin every day, multiple times a day in order to live and be healthy. They also need to try to keep their blood sugar within a healthy range. Since several factors affect your blood sugar level, Type 1 diabetes management is complex and highly individualized. brothers pizza harleysville

WebWe must turn off the autoimmune attack that destroys the insulin-producing beta cells and restore insulin production inside or replace them with cells from outside the body. To accomplish that, JDRF has three priority areas: Global Universal Screening, Disease-Modifying Therapies, and Cell Therapies. In a collaboration between ViaCyte and CRISPR Therapeutics, a new clinical trial is investigating a stem cell therapy that may eventually help millions with type 1 diabetes. Researchers have long sought a cell-based “cure” for type 1 diabetes, and in recent years, this goal has seemed more attainable.
